Walmart (WMT) Advances While Market Declines: Some Information for Investors

Read MoreHide Full Article

Walmart (WMT - Free Report) closed the most recent trading day at $99.54, moving +1.41% from the previous trading session. The stock exceeded the S&P 500, which registered a loss of 0.76% for the day. On the other hand, the Dow registered a loss of 0.28%, and the technology-centric Nasdaq decreased by 1.2%.

Heading into today, shares of the world's largest retailer had gained 8.13% over the past month, outpacing the Retail-Wholesale sector's gain of 7.49% and the S&P 500's gain of 2.71% in that time.

Investors will be eagerly watching for the performance of Walmart in its upcoming earnings disclosure. The company's earnings report is set to be unveiled on February 20, 2025. The company is forecasted to report an EPS of $0.64, showcasing a 6.67% upward movement from the corresponding quarter of the prior year. Alongside, our most recent consensus estimate is anticipating revenue of $179.28 billion, indicating a 3.4% upward movement from the same quarter last year.

Within the past 30 days, our consensus EPS projection has moved 0.05% higher. At present, Walmart boasts a Zacks Rank of #2 (Buy).

Investors should also note Walmart's current valuation metrics, including its Forward P/E ratio of 39.66. This represents a premium compared to its industry's average Forward P/E of 13.77.

It's also important to note that WMT currently trades at a PEG ratio of 4.49. The PEG ratio is akin to the commonly utilized P/E ratio, but this measure also incorporates the company's anticipated earnings growth rate. The Retail - Supermarkets industry currently had an average PEG ratio of 2.25 as of yesterday's close.

The Retail - Supermarkets industry is part of the Retail-Wholesale sector. At present, this industry carries a Zacks Industry Rank of 210, placing it within the bottom 17% of over 250 industries.
